Z-Flex Skateboard – Banana Train 29″ Cruiser
- ✓ Smooth, responsive ride
- ✓ Eye-catching banana shape
- ✓ Good for cruising and tricks
- ✕ Not ideal for downhill
- ✕ Slightly softer wheels
| Deck Material | 7-ply maple wood with 2 cosmetic veneer layers |
| Deck Length | 29 inches |
| Trucks | 5-inch powder-coated Z-Flex trucks with 90A soft cushions |
| Wheels | 63mm, 83A Z-SMOOTH polyurethane wheels |
| Riscer Blocks | 14 mm Z-Flex riser blocks |
| Grip Surface | Spray grip |
I was surprised when I first stepped onto the Z-Flex Banana Train 29″ Cruiser and felt how surprisingly nimble it was, especially given its classic banana shape. You’d think a deck with 7 layers and a slight curve would feel sluggish, but this board glides effortlessly over cracks and small bumps.
The moment I pushed off in my neighborhood, I realized how stable and responsive it was, even on rougher pavement.
The visual appeal is undeniable—vibrant spray grip and a sleek banana shape that fits perfectly in your hand. Its 29-inch length strikes a great balance, providing enough room for tricks without feeling unwieldy.
The 5″ powder-coated trucks with soft 90A cushions give a smooth ride, absorbing shocks nicely and making turns feel buttery. The 63mm Z-SMOOTH wheels are just the right size for cruising, offering a nice balance between speed and control.
Setting up was straightforward, thanks to the included Z-Flex Riser Blocks that help prevent wheel bite during sharp turns. I also appreciated the grip tape—it’s textured enough to keep your feet planted without feeling abrasive.
The overall weight feels manageable, so you can carry it easily or throw it in your bag. Whether you’re carving around town or just cruising at the park, this board feels like a reliable companion.
One thing I noticed is that it might be a bit too soft for downhill racing, but that’s not really its purpose. It truly shines as a versatile cruiser, delivering a smooth, comfortable ride every time.
If you’re after a stylish, dependable skateboard that handles well and looks great, this could be your new favorite.
Street Surfing Banana Pop Mini Cruiser Skateboard 22”
- ✓ Vibrant high-definition print
- ✓ Lightweight and portable
- ✓ Smooth, stable ride
- ✕ Not for advanced tricks
- ✕ Smaller size limits tricks
| Deck Dimensions | 21.6” x 6.1” |
| Wheelbase | 11.4” |
| Deck Material | High definition printed deck (material not specified, likely plywood or similar) |
| Trucks | Embossed aluminum 3.25” trucks |
| Wheels | Solid 60x45mm, square lip, ABEC 7 bearings |
| Additional Features | Embossed aluminum trucks, high definition printed deck |
That bright yellow banana print on this skateboard caught my eye immediately—I’ve had my eye on a fun, compact cruiser for a while, and this one finally landed on my desk. Holding it, the deck feels sturdy yet lightweight, perfect for quick rides around town or mellow cruising in the park.
The 21.6-inch size makes it super portable, so I can toss it in my backpack without fuss. I love the HD printed deck—it’s vibrant and detailed, and surprisingly durable against scratches.
The embossed aluminum trucks add a nice touch of style and stability, making turns smooth and responsive.
The wheels, 60x45mm square lip with ABEC 7 bearings, roll effortlessly over cracks and rough patches. I noticed the ride is pretty steady, thanks to the solid build and decent wheelbase of 11.4 inches.
It feels balanced enough for beginners and fun enough for quick tricks or just cruising.
One thing I really appreciate is how lightweight it is—easy to carry around and store when not in use. The design screams fun and personality, perfect for those who want a bit of a statement piece with practical performance.
For $39.99, it’s a great deal that doesn’t skimp on style or function.
That said, if you’re planning more aggressive tricks, this mini might feel a bit limiting due to its size and softer trucks. But for casual cruising, it’s a total win—compact, eye-catching, and budget-friendly.

What Key Features Should You Look for in a Banana Skateboard?
Size matters in terms of stability and maneuverability; a shorter board generally allows for quicker turns, while a wider deck can support greater weight and stability for the rider. The trucks must be made of high-quality materials to ensure durability and reliable performance during turns and tricks, with aluminum being a popular choice for its lightweight strength.
The hardness of the wheels also influences the riding experience; softer wheels provide better grip and shock absorption, which is ideal for rough terrains, whereas harder wheels are advantageous for speed on smoother surfaces. The grip tape plays a vital role in safety, ensuring that the rider maintains control during various maneuvers.
Lastly, knowing the weight limit of the skateboard is essential to avoid any potential damage or accidents. The aesthetic appeal of the skateboard can enhance the riding experience, allowing riders to express themselves through unique designs and colors.
